Common â¤Failure Symptomsâ and Diagnostic Procedures âfor Drive Bar Malfunction
The â241726501 Frigidaire Refrigerator drive Bar⤠is⤠a âmechanical couplingâ that âtransmitsâ rotational⤠torque from a motor â¤or gearbox to the driven assembly (for example an auger, actuatoror linkage) within compatible Frigidaire refrigeration âmodules. In properly functioning systems â˘the drive bar âŁprovides a rigid, âconcentricâ connection with âminimal axial or radial play; it is indeed â˘typically âa molded composite or polymer part sometimes reinforced with a âmetallic insert to âŁresist shear. Compatibility must be verified against the ârefrigerator model and the âspecific⢠subassembly: while the âdrive bar performs the⢠same basic role across applications, â¤mounting bosses, spline countsand overall âŁlength vary between dispenser,â ice makerand â˘internal actuator uses, so cross-reference the OEM âpartâ number against âthe appliance model before installation.
Diagnosing drive bar malfunction focuses on separating motor/electrical faults from âŁmechanical⣠coupling failures.â Begin with a visual inspection for âcracks, shear planes, worn splines,⢠or deformation, then manually rotate the motor shaft and driven element⢠to check âfor backlash or slippage; if the âŁmotor runs butâ the driven component does ânot â¤rotate, the drive bar is highly âŁlikely sheared orâ theâ spline interface âis stripped. Electrical checks (motor⢠supply voltage and run-current) help confirm â¤the motor is delivering torque: a motor drawing normal current whileâ the⣠load âis â¤stationary⤠indicates⤠aâ mechanical disconnect, whereas a stalled motorâ with high current suggests a seized driven assembly. For âŁpractical troubleshooting, remove debrisâ or frozen product that â˘can bind the⤠mechanism, measure axial and radial play against service⤠limitsand replace the drive bar when spline wear or cracking compromises secure engagement.
- Audible grinding, clickingor intermittent âengagement during motor ârun.
- Motor runs but driven âassembly doesâ not moveâ (indicates sheared⢠or stripped splines).
- Excessive wobble âŁor axial play atâ the coupling⤠interface.
- Visible cracks, missing spline teethor plastic delamination.
- Repeated binding caused by foreign debris or frozen material obstructing movement.

What is Frigidaire part â241726501 â(Drive Bar)?
Part 241726501 is an OEM Frigidaire âdrive barâ -â a smallâ mechanical linkage⣠used in certain Frigidaire refrigerator assemblies toâ transfer rotational motion from a motor or actuator to a driven component (for example an â˘ice dispenser, door mechanism or âauger⢠linkage). Its exact role depends â˘on the refrigerator model and â˘the assembly it belongs âto; consult the appliance’s parts diagram⢠orâ service manual to see where it fits on your model.
How can I tell if my refrigerator actually uses part 241726501?
Check the appliance modelâ number (usually on a sticker inside the fresh food compartment or on the⢠door frame) and look up the parts diagram for⢠that exact model on⢠frigidaire’s website or â˘an authorized partsâ dealer.Theâ parts diagram will show⣠the drive bar and its part number. You can also remove the⤠relevant âcover/panel and⤠compare the âphysical part âto âphotos listed online; the part number is frequently enough stamped on the oldâ part.
What are commonâ symptoms of a failing drive bar?
Symptoms depend on which mechanismâ the drive bar links to, âbut typical signs include: the associated feature (ice dispenser, auger,â door actuator, etc.)⤠failing to move⤠or dispense, slipping or grinding noises from the⤠area, intermittent operationor visible damage to the linkage (cracks, wear, broken splines). If the motor runs âbut the⤠driven component doesâ not, a failed drive bar is a likely cause.
Can I replace the 241726501 drive bar â˘myselfor do I need a technician?
Many owners â¤can replace âa drive bar âthemselves if they are â¤cozy with basic âappliance repair: turning off âpower, removing access panelsand working with âsmall fasteners. However, if the âdrive â˘bar isâ inside the ice maker/dispenser mechanism or requires refrigerantâ or complex disassembly,⢠professional service is recommended.If you have any doubt, consult âa qualified applianceâ technician to⤠avoid damaging the unit.
What tools âand materials do I needand how long âdoes replacement usually take?
typical tools: Phillips â¤and flathead screwdrivers, ânut drivers or socket set (common âsizes 1/4″-5/16″ or metric equivalents), needle-nose pliersand⤠possibly a trim tool or putty knife.Have â¤a âŁflashlight and âa clean workspace. Replacement time ranges from about 15-60 minutes depending on panel access and â¤whether you must remove the⢠iceâ maker âor â¤dispenser module.
what areâ the basic⣠steps to replace the drive bar safely?
High-levelâ steps: 1) Unplug the refrigerator (and shut âoff the water supply if working on the⣠ice/water dispenser). 2) Remove anyâ interior⣠orâ exterior access panels required to reach the drive â¤bar. â˘3) â¤Note the orientation and position (take photos) before removing screws or clips. 4) âRemove the⤠damaged drive bar andâ transfer any bushings,spacers,or retaining clips to the new part.⢠5)â Install the new drive bar in the same âŁorientation, â¤secure⣠fasteners to the original locationsand reassemble panels.6) Restore power (and water), then⣠test the function. Always follow the model-specificâ service instructions⣠ifâ available.
